My cooking tragedies
My first attempt at homemade brownies at about age 9 turned into a disaster as I did not have enough sugar and was missing one other ingredient but I figured I would try it. They were terrible enough that I cried! A hard lesson learned and since that day, I pull out all ingredients prior to starting!
